Schedule: this position will require approximately 6-10 hours per week

The Nurse Practitioner provides general medical care and treatment to Graftons client population (children adolescents and adults) under supervising authority of a physician. Assesses the physical/emotional needs of individuals with developmental disabilities and psychiatric conditions. Prescribes or recommends drugs or other forms of treatment. Supports provision of a therapeutic milieu by working in collaboration with academic and residential administrators. Provides direct services as defined in the scope of practice that pertains to his/her license. Spends 80% of work hours providing direct billable services such as physical examinations same-day sick client visits etc. Reports to Executive Director administratively. Practices under supervising physician.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

  • Conducts admission file reviews for the organization
  • Provides admission and/or annual physicals
  • Provides same-day visits for sick clients
  • Identifies need for initiates and coordinates referrals for specialty consultations; Coordinates follow-up with external medical specialists
  • Medication Evaluation and Review Assess clients to determine if pharmacotherapy is warranted. Prescribe appropriate medication for client condition conduct periodic medication review to monitor medication effectiveness and possible side effects adjust medication regime according to client needs
  • Orders and interprets appropriate laboratory studies x-rays electrocardiograms and other special examinations/testing to identify and assess clients clinical problems and health care needs
  • Discuss clients with supervising physician as scheduled
  • Attend multi-disciplinary team meetings as needed to consult with the treatment team about the course of treatment. Participates with regional team in providing leadership on treatment issues
  • Documents client files records physical findings and formulates plan of care based on clients condition
  • Signs verbal orders within 24 hours of giving the order; communicates any concerns about the procedure with the assigned treatment team
  • Counsels and advises clients and families about physical developmental and psychosocial aspects of health through individual and group contacts to promote optimal health
  • Contributes to the health education of individuals and groups and applies methods designed to increase each persons motivation to assume responsibility for his/her own healthcare.
  • Model a positive/professional leadership attitude when dealing with others in a day-to-day work situation
  • Participates as an active member of the Medical Committee
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

  • Requires a Masters degree in nursing
  • Minimum five years of experience in the field
  • Must hold a valid Virginia license as issued by the Boards of Nursing and Medicine
  • Must be independently licensed for autonomous practice
